Job Description
We’re hiring a Senior Electronics Design Engineer to support complex embedded and hardware systems within high-integrity defence programmes. You’ll be working on challenging, long‑lifecycle projects involving critical electronic designs, simulation, and integration in marine defence environments.
You’ll be responsible for the full development lifecycle, from schematic capture to PCB layout and system validation, working closely with cross‑functional teams to deliver reliable and compliant designs.
What you’ll be doing
* Design analog, digital, and mixed‑signal circuits
* Create schematics and PCB layouts using Altium Designer
* Simulate circuits using LTspice for performance and compliance analysis
* Integrate Microchip microcontrollers and support FPGA‑based solutions
* Validate and debug boards at prototype and system level
* Conduct EMC testing
* Collaborate with systems, mechanical, and layout engineers
* Support structured documentation and peer reviews
Qualifications
What we’re looking for
* 10+ years’ experience in electronics design or embedded hardware engineering
* Proficiency in Altium Designer and LTspice
* Experience with microcontrollers (Microchip) and FPGA development
* Background in high‑integrity environments such as defence, aerospace, or marine
* Understanding of mission‑critical hardware development standards
* Must be eligible for SC clearance – UKEO SC or prior defence projects preferred
